Same issue on HPmini and HP G60 notebook with usb dongle:
Bus 003 Device 004: ID 0a12:0001 Cambridge Silicon Radio, Ltd Bluetooth Dongle (HCI mode)
Worked fine in 10.10...
For me, if I boot from a cold boot, the bluetooth dongle will not work,
dongle doen't blink and Gnome applet icon is greyed out. If I unplug it
the icon goes away, if I plug it back in the icon comes back but it is
still greyed out.
Restarting the laptop will cause the bluetooth dongle to work normally ,
if I shutdown and restart it will not work, a soft restart will make
it work again.
